Cleome heratensis subsp. pakistanica Jafri, subsp. nov.

S.M.H. Jafri

subsp. heratensi affinis sed suffrutex caulibus lignosis valde ramosis; stylo perbrevi vel fere nullo etiam divergit.

Suffrutex lignosus, glandulosus, ramosissimus , manifeste efoliatus. Folia valde minuta, plerumque unifoliolata, subsessilia; foliola suborbiculata, crassiuscula, glauca, glabra, medianum quam lateralia paulo majus, usque ad 2.5 x 2 mm (? ) . Inflorescentia capitata, in fructu vix elongata. Pedicelli 4-6 mm longi, patentes. Sepala c. 2 mm longa, linearia, apice acuta, glandulosa. Petala c. 3 mm longa, lineari-oblonga, apice obtusa, alba. Stamina 6, androphoro per brevi vix 0.5 mm longo; filamenta usque ad 5 mm longa. Fructus stipite c. 1 mm longo et stylo brevissimo incluso 30-40 mm longis, 1.5 mm latis, linearis, torulosus, horizontaliter patens, glandulosus; semina c. 1 mm diametro, glabra, minute granulata, brunea.

Type: Baluchistan: E-4 Ahmedwal near Nushki, 11.10.34, V. P. Dutta 5 (RAW).

Distribution: Known from the type gathering only.

This subspecies appears to be an undershrub or shrub with woody stem from which many twiggy branches develop during the favourable season. It resembles the type race in fruit characters but the style is either very short or almost absent. General habit, minute leaves and smaller flowers resemble very closely to C. khorassanica Bge. et Bien. but the fruits are longer. However, the stiple and style are more similar to C. khorassanica than C. heratensis. One character is common to all these three taxa and that is their small, suborbicular or obovate leaflet, the median leaflet comparatively larger than the lateral ones. In this new subspecies, the leaflets are so minute and rare that the plant apparently looks almost leafless. Leaflet measurements are doubtfully recorded here due to inadequate specimen.
